Philosophy Education is currently recruiting Special Needs Teaching Assistants to work full-time in specialist SEND schools across Walthamstow from October 2025.

These schools cater for children and young people with a range of learning and developmental needs, including Visual Impairments, Autism, Profound and Multiple Learning Difficulties (PMLD), and Social, Emotional and Mental Health (SEMH) needs.

About the Role

As a Special Needs Teaching Assistant, you will play an essential role in supporting pupils’ learning, wellbeing, and independence throughout the school day. You’ll work closely with teachers, therapists, and other professionals to deliver tailored learning activities, provide personal care, and create a calm, engaging, and inclusive learning environment.

Key Responsibilities
  • Support pupils with visual, physical, and communication needs during classroom and sensory-based learning.
  • Provide personal care, including feeding and mobility support, where required.
  • Use clear and adaptable communication methods to meet the individual needs of pupils.
  • Assist students with emotional regulation and behaviour management, using positive and consistent strategies.
  • Encourage confidence, independence, and social interaction among pupils.
  • Work collaboratively with teachers and therapy teams to deliver individual learning plans.
